What they do
A Housekeeping or Environmental Services Supervisor supervises the staff that provide cleaning and housekeeping services, primarily for rooms and bathrooms in hotels and hospitals. May also work in office buildings, colleges, other institutions or private residences with a large housekeeping staff.

Job Description
SpringHill Suites Dawsonville Purpose or the
Position:
The Housekeeping Manager will support the housekeeping and laundry departments and manage all facets of the Housekeeping Department, ensuring high levels of cleanliness, guest service and satisfaction throughout the hotel. This includes guestrooms, hallways, lobbies, public areas, rest areas, laundry, storage, and work areas.The Housekeeping Manager Essential Responsibilities:
- Supervises housekeeping and laundry staff: participating in associate performance evaluations, training, and development.
- Assists the General Manager in the development of the department's annual budget.
- Participates in cost control systems for staffing, inventories, (linen, terry, OS&E, and cleaning supplies.
- Enforces policies and procedures in the department.
- Ensures quality services are rendered in meeting guest needs and that guest relations are enhanced.
- Directs hourly associates in all areas of the department.
- Prepares daily assignment sheets for all housekeeping and laundry associates.
- Maintains cleanliness quality based on hotel objectives.
- Inspects, monitors, and maintains level of cleanliness in all assigned guest rooms. Reports all unsatisfactory conditions to the Room Attendant assigned and takes personal responsibility to ensure that actions are taken to remedy any substandard cleanliness or maintenance related conditions in each guestroom.
- Assumes responsibility for the guest feedback and guest service scores in all departmental related indices.
- Inspects, monitors, and maintains level of cleanliness in event areas, storage areas, restrooms, and public areas and offices.
- Compiles and reports accurate status of all guestrooms to the front desk department.
- Maintains productivity and labor cost goals.
- Conducts formal inventories of linen, supplies, and equipment as required.
- Participates in the ordering of supplies to maintain adequate inventory levels.
- Checks all vacant rooms and spaces, public spaces, storage areas, and rest areas each day.
- Maintains departmental key control.
- Maintains deep cleaning program.
- Complete projects as determined by the General Manager.
Physical Demands:
Lifting 30lbs. maximum with frequent lifting and/or carrying of objects weighing up to 25lbs. Requires walking or standing to a significant degree, reaching, handling, feeling, talking, hearing, and seeingJob Type:
